    Hello,

    This plugin is very close to what we need for our ESL learning center. We do most registration manually as people come in, but our main need is to be able to add/track some custom field values that would be part of the student info … like language level, some demographics, etc. that is not part of the current fields. How would we add custom fields to this and other screens in the system?

    I have done some development outside of WordPress … any pointers? I mainly just don’t have a lot of time to monkey around right now, so if you told me what to do, I could probably do it to extend the custom fields myself … The notes field would not be sufficient – I need fields to do search/sort kind of stuff off of …

    Plugin Author johndaskovsky

    (@johndaskovsky)

    The variables for the customers table are defined in classdex.php. The function that builds these tables is only called when classdex is installed, so you would need to uninstall and reinstall for any changes to take effect. Once the variables are defined in the database you’ll need to edit create_customer.php and edit_customer.php to get the variables to display.
